What’s a Gold IRA?
Simply put, a gold IRA is a type of retirement account that invests in gold and other precious metals instead of regular stocks and bonds. This way, you’re not just counting on the stock market to grow your savings.
Why Choose Gold?
Gold can act as a hedge against inflation. When the dollar value drops, gold usually holds its value or even increases. Think about it: when the economy takes a hit, people often rush to buy gold. Since retirement can span decades, having a portion of your savings in gold can be a smart move.
Steps to Select the Best Gold IRA
1. Research Reputable Custodians
Not all custodians of gold IRAs are created equal. You’ll want to find one with a good reputation. Check reviews online and ask around. Look for someone who’s transparent about fees and services. A simple call can reveal a lot about how they treat their clients.
2. Check Fees and Costs
Every gold IRA has different fees – setup fees, storage fees, and transaction fees. These can add up quickly. Get a clear picture of what you’ll pay. Some places might advertise low fees but have hidden costs. Always read the fine print before diving in.
3. Look at Their Selection of Gold
Not every IRA allows you to buy any gold. There are specific types that are eligible, like American Gold Eagles or Canadian Gold Maple Leafs. Make sure your chosen custodian offers a range of these options. You want the best gold IRA to fit your personal preferences and goals.
4. Understand the Storage Options
Gold must be stored properly, and that often means using a third-party storage facility. This is where things can get tricky. Some companies have their own storage, while others work with outside facilities. Check how secure and insured these facilities are. You want your gold to be safe.
5. Customer Support Matters
How a company treats its clients can be a game changer. Reach out with questions before you sign up. A helpful and friendly response can make a difference down the line. If they seem dismissive or unresponsive at the start, imagine how it’ll be when you need help later.
6. Consider the Buyback Policy
Before making a commitment, look into the buyback policy. If you decide to sell your gold later, you want to ensure the company has a clear and fair process. Some companies make it easy, while others can be a hassle. A good buyback policy is part of the deal when you’re choosing the best gold IRA.
